What Are Beta Tests?
Beta testing is a pre-release version of applications, software or games available to select groups of customers. Beta testers are used by developers to find bugs, collect feedback and further refine their products prior to public launch. Testing with beta testers is an excellent way to win Developers gain valuable insight while testers gain first access to new and exciting products, often with special perks such as redemption codes or rewards in game.

How to Find Beta Testing Opportunities
→ Finding beta tests isn’t as difficult as you might think. Here are some proven methods:
- Follow Developers on Social Media: The majority of companies will announce Beta testing opportunities through the official Facebook, Twitter and Instagram platforms. Follow your favorite creators and publishers through platforms such as Twitter, Instagram and Facebook to be informed.
- Sign Up for Newsletters: Subscribe to newsletters from companies whose products you’re interested in. Many developers send exclusive beta invitations to their email subscribers.
- Join Official Forums: Game and app forums often have dedicated sections for beta testing announcements. Developers frequently post recruitment threads or application forms there.
- Check Beta Testing Platforms: Websites like BetaBound and Centercode specialize in connecting testers with beta opportunities across a variety of industries.
- Participate in Open Betas: A few companies prefer open betas instead of closed ones. Be on the lookout for announcements on open betas that generally are open to anyone to participate.
- Pre Register on App Stores: In the case of mobile games and apps pre registration for games and apps through Google Play or the Apple App Store can sometimes grant the early access to the beta versions.
- Leverage Social Communities: Platforms like Reddit often have dedicated subreddits for beta testing opportunities (e.g. Beta Testing). Joining these communities can help you stay informed.

Tips for Being a Great Beta Tester
Testing for beta isn’t only to test new features. It’s the process of providing feedback to help developers refine their products. This is how you can be a top tester.
- Report Bugs Clearly: Give detailed explanations of all issues, that you have encountered and the steps you take to replicate the issue
- Be Constructive: Give concrete suggestions rather than merely vague criticisms
- Stay Professional: Be aware that developers are hard at work, so be considerate in giving feedback
- Follow Guidelines: Follow any guidelines or rules given by the developer
- Keep Confidentiality: In the event that the beta is subject to NDA (non disclosure arrangement), Do not share information or screenshots publicly
